If you have frozen berries then thaw them either at room temperature or in the microwave.
Pulse berries a couple of times with a blender then put them through a sieve to remove all the seeds.
Whip 6 eggs and 2/3 cup sugar using an electric mixer with a whisk attachment until fluffy.
Mix the berry puree and the egg mixture together and cook it over bain-marie, constantly mixing until it thickens (about 30 min).
Thickened curd, put through a sieve one more time, then transfer it to a clean bowl and cover with a plastic wrap letting it touch the surface. Refrigerate.
